Does anyone know of any website that provides fare rules (including routing options) for international fares? Are they free or restricted to travel agents or paid subscribers?
 
I was hoping for a site that would allow for a search across multiple airlines rather than just one airline
 
Just to clarify, I don't mean the carriage terms and conditions but rather the ticket rules (i.e. summary of pricing, routing options, max/min period, destinations, via, etc). From the looks of expertflyer.com, it appears as though that would have the info but it is paid. Perhaps this info is not available for free.
